Features
• NPT3 IGBT
- positive temperature coefficient of
saturation voltage for easy paralleling
- fast switching
- short tail current for optimized
performance in resonant circuits
• HiPerFREDTM diode
- fast reverse recovery
- low operating forward voltage
- low leakage current
• ISOPLUS i4-PACTM package
- isolated back surface
- low coupling capacity between pins
and heatsink
- enlarged creepage towards heatsink
- application friendly pinout
- low inductive current path
- high reliability
- industry standard outline
- UL registered, E 72873
Applications
• single phaseleg
- buck-boost chopper
• H bridge
- power supplies
- induction heating
- four quadrant DC drives
- controlled rectifier
• three phase bridge
- AC drives
- controlled rectifier
